Session on e-waste policies, strategies and frameworks

​​​​Time and place: Tuesday, 9 October 2018, 14:30 – 17:30 (Room H)

This session on e-waste policies, strategies and frameworks will take place at ITU Headquarters (ITU Montbrillant building, Room H) in Geneva,​​ Switzerland on Tuesday, 9 October 2018, from 14:30 to 17:30 prior to the ITU-D Study Group 2 Question 6/2 meeting on 10 October 2018 d​e​dicated to “ICTs and the environment”​.

[14:40 - 15:45] Session 1: Challenges and opportunities related to e-waste management

Session 1 will provide an overview on the current challenges and opportunities in e-waste management. As an important step towards addressing the e-waste challenge, panellists will address the need to monitor and measure e-waste, raise awareness on the environmental and health risks derived from this type of waste, as well as the job opportunities e-waste offers.​

[16:00 - 17:20] Session 2: Policies, strategies and best practices for the sound management of e-waste

Session 2 will focus on best practices, challenges and lessons learned with regards to the development of policy, legal and regulatory frameworks as well as share information on international initiatives to tackle the e-waste problems. ​
